This article explores how the success of a Certified Trainer is evaluated at Chick-fil-A. It emphasizes the importance of trainee performance and development in ensuring effective training and high-quality service.

When thinking about what makes a great Certified Trainer at Chick-fil-A, you might imagine someone with a knack for teaching, right? But hold on, it’s not just about that warm heart and friendly smile! The real measure of success lies in something quite vital—the performance and development of their trainees. Let's unpack why this focus is so crucial.

Imagine stepping into a Chick-fil-A kitchen filled with the delicious aroma of freshly made chicken sandwiches. It’s busy, the energy is palpable, and everything runs smoothly. Behind that rhythm? Well-trained staff who know their roles and responsibilities like the back of their hands. That’s where the Certified Trainer comes in. Their ability to impart knowledge, skills, and those all-important company values to new employees isn’t just a nice-to-have—it’s the backbone of operational excellence.

You know what? While it may be tempting to think that hours spent training or even pretty customer satisfaction ratings might measure a trainer’s effectiveness, it’s a different story altogether. Sure, a trainer may spend hours coaching new hires, and high customer satisfaction can reflect their efforts, but neither of these metrics gives the full picture. They don’t gauge how well the trainer equipped trainees with the real-world skills necessary for success in a fast-paced Chick-fil-A environment.

So, let’s break it down. The core of measuring a trainer’s success lies in how well they develop their trainees. Think about it. If a trainee blossoms into a competent employee who excels in their role, it’s a direct reflection of the trainer’s influence. If trainees can apply what they've learned in real situations—demonstrating teamwork, communication, and operational efficiency—then that’s a win-win!

Let’s not overlook the importance of metrics like customer satisfaction. After all, happy customers are what Chick-fil-A is all about, right? A trainer’s influence can certainly be felt here, particularly if those well-trained employees are consistently delivering top-notch service. But remember, this is just one piece of the puzzle. A trainer might receive accolades and recognition, but they mean little if their trainees aren’t thriving and growing in their roles.

The bottom line is that the real measure of a Certified Trainer’s success hinges on their ability to foster growth and instill essential competencies in their trainees. This aligns seamlessly with Chick-fil-A’s commitment to quality, service, and excellence.
